> currently, we need provide class XmlRootElement annotation for rest binding,
> otherwise we will get exception like

> The reason is without @XmlRootElement, schema generated from the java class
> is XmlSchemaComplexType, but currently what we expect is XmlSchemaElement
> we can see
> oc = IriDecoderHelper.buildDocument((XmlSchemaElement)part.getXmlSchema(),
> schemas,
> params);
> cause this exception, part.getXmlSchema() return XmlSchemaComplexType if
> without @XmlRootElement
